Wired Doorbell Options with Wireless Chime

Lots of people in the past have set up various sensors to detect when a conventional doorbell is vibrating. These can work really well. There are a whole bunch of them in the project reports section on the doorbell list. Some of the devices may no longer be made, but there should be current equivalent devices if you find something that looks good to you. The only exception is the Nexia Zwave doorbell sensor, which is no longer made. But you can create your own DIY version pretty easily.

And since the sensor is going inside your house where the doorbell chime already exists, you don’t have to worry about weather. :sunglasses:
